Tata Tiago EV vs Citroen eC3 EV: Specifications

Specs Tata Tiago EV Citroen eC3 EV
Range 315 km 320km
Power 74 bhp 56 bhp
Torque 114 Nm 143 Nm
Transmission Automatic – 1 Gears, Sport Mode Automatic - Not Applicable Gears
Battery capacity 24 kWh 29.2 kWh
Battery type Lithium Ion Lithium Ion
Wheelbase 2400mm 2540 mm
Airbags 2 2
Body type SUV SUV
Fuel type Electric Electric

Know about the other features

The digital instrument cluster and air vents of the Tata Tiago EV are coloured in shades of electric blue. The Tiago EV's features include an automated climate control system, a height-adjustable driver seat, a flat bottom steering wheel with mounted controls, and a seven-inch touchscreen infotainment system by Harman. Conversely, the second electric hatchback has four speakers, a height-adjustable driver seat, steering-mounted controls, w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to connectivity, and a 10.2-inch touchscreen infotainment system. Five people can fit in this model's seats.
